This
course provides coverage of confined spaces, hazardous
atmospheres, necessary equipment, and required permits
including information about the hazards and hazard
control methods that will permit safe work in enclosed
work areas or confined spaces.
Learning Objectives:
-
Define a confined space
-
Identify hazards associated with confined spaces
-
Identify the classifying requirements of permit required and non-permit required confined spaces
-
Define terms associated with confined space such as enclosed space, entry, authorized entrant, and attendant
-
Define hazardous atmosphere and identify conditions that produce a hazardous atmosphere
-
Identify equipment needed for confined space entry
-
Specify pre-entry requirements for confined space
-
Recognize permits posted at points of entry to a confined space and specify their purpose and use
-
Identify the duties and responsibilities of a confined space attendant
Intended Audience:
Employees who are assigned work in and around work areas that have been identified as confined spaces.
-
OSHA 29 CFR 1910.146, Permit-Required Confined Spaces
-
OSHA 29 CFR 1910 Subpart Z, Toxic and Hazardous Substances
